PERSONAL NARRATIVES

Personal Narratives explores different ways to suggest the elements of a story in a single image. The presence or purposeful neglect of a figure turns any setting or the associated objects into the context for a particular scenario. The object and figures vary as does the atmosphere and palette, but each contributes significantly to our “understanding.”

Kate Samworth uses indirect references and dramatic lighting to set the stage. David Kane employs contrary scales and stylized handling of limited details to maintain the focus on key elements. With T. Michael Gardiner’s images the viewer is required to sort through a multitude of objects to piece together one or more intended meanings. The Biblical figures enlisted by Lisa Sweet often bring with them a whole new group of attributes and associations. Often aided by a supporting cast of animals, Rich Lehl makes images that, often humorously, challenge accepted interpretations and allow us to see ourselves or others differently. A Rorschach blob becomes the “seed” for a fully fantasized scene by David Stein. Milo Duke finds inspiration in historical figures.

Each artist seeks to free our imaginations to create our own stories within their personal narrative.
